NAVY LEAGUE ESSAY PRIZES

WELLINGTON, Nov. 16. The results of the Palmer Prize essay competition, conducted by tne Wellington Navy League and open to all schools in New Zealand, were announced to-day as follows;— SENIOR, “The Achievements of the Navy in the Wars against Germany, 1914-18 and 1939-45”: —Boys: ret er Drysaale Brian (Hastings High School); girls: Mary Ryan (St. Marv’s College, Wellington). INTERMEDIATE, “Naval men and the exploration of the Pacific •; — Boys: Peter Aubrey Taylor (Wellington College); girls: Dianne Harris (St. Mary’s College, Wellington). JUNIOR, “The Navy as a Career”: —Boys: Geoffrey William Baxall (Shirley Intermediate School, Christchurch); girls: Mary Clare Mackenzie (St. Mary’s College, Wellington). The subjects were selected by E. N. Hogben, headmaster of Wellington College. The examiners were Colonel R. St. J. Beere, LieutenantCommander W. Olphert, Commander C. H. Beacham, Lieutenant-Com-mander R. H. Carter, and Mr R. Darroch.
